The ICG Regulatory Reports Head is accountable for management of complex/critical/large professional disciplinary areas. Leads and directs a team of professionals. Requires a comprehensive understanding of multiple areas within a function and how they interact in order to achieve the objectives of the function. Applies in-depth understanding of the business impact of technical contributions. Excellent commercial awareness is a necessity. Generally accountable for delivery of a full range of services to one or more businesses/ geographic regions. Excellent communication skills required in order to negotiate internally, often at a senior level. Some external communication may be necessary. Accountable for the end results of an area. Exercises control over resources, policy formulation and planning. Primarily affects a sub-function. Involved in short
- to medium-term planning of actions and resources for own area. Full management responsibility of a team or multiple teams, including management of people, budget and planning, to include performance evaluation, compensation, hiring, disciplinary actions and terminations and budget approval.
- Lead and manage a staff of regulatory report preparers with accountability for hiring, training, talent development and executing performance recommendations for supervised staff.
- Delivery the regulatory reports that are under its administration in a timely and accurate manner. Escalating to businesses, those circumstances where a report or data risk has been found and offering data-related advice.
- Perform as accountable executive of regulatory reports preparation in interactions with Mexican Regulators, towards regulatory reporting findings and concerns.
- Provide support during regulatory exams including the coordination, explanation, and delivery of requested information by Mexican Regulators.
- Build and maintain relationships with other functional heads, work in consultation with Compliance, Finance, Legal, Risk, Operations & Technology to address regulatory requirements and corrective action plans.
- Coordinate and execute communication forums or committees with the Senior Management
- Persuade and influence others through solid communication and diplomacy skills.
- Collaborate with the definition of blueprints and roadmaps for assuring compliance with the local regulation and regulatory commitments.
- Utilize a solid understanding of Citi’s organization, infrastructure, policies, and business strategy to facilitate the implementation of enterprise-wide program and resolution of corrective action plans.
- Coordinate large-scale projects/programs involving geographically or functionally diverse stakeholders.

The academic background expected (but not limited to) is: bachelor degree in Business Administration, Information Management, Computational / Electronic Systems Engineering or Industrial / Mechanics Engineering.

Desired comprehension of the Mexican Banking Prudential Regulation, Proficiency Certifications or Master’s degree is a valuable plus; as well as prior exposure to initiatives with regulatory interaction would be beneficial.

Business English, with strong oral and written communication skills is also required.
